Apple’s Tax Dispute with the EU: Potential 13 Billion Euro Payment and Legal Recommendation

2023-11-09 12:03:00

In the tax dispute with the European Union (EU), Apple is threatened with an additional payment of 13 billion euros. Due to technical deficiencies, Attorney General Giovanni Pitruzzella recommended to the European Court of Justice (ECJ) on Thursday that it overturn a judgment in favor of the US group and refer it back to the lower court. The court is not bound by this recommendation, but follows it in four out of five cases.
